G3303μένmen

men

A primary particle; properly indicative of affirmation or concession (in fact); usually followed by a contrasted clause with G1161 (this one the former etc.: - even indeed so some truly verily. Often compounded with other particles in an intensive or asseverative sense.
G3304μενοῦνγεmenounge

men-oon'-geh

From G3303 and G3767 and G1065; so then at least: - nay but yea doubtless (rather verily).
G3305μέντοιmentoi

men'-toy

From G3303 and G5104; indeed though that is however: - also but howbeit nevertheless yet.
G3306μένωmenō

men'-o

A primary verb; to stay (in a given place state relation or expectancy): - abide continue dwell endure be present remain stand tarry (for) X thine own.
G3307μερίζωmerizō

mer-id'-zo

From G3313; to part that is (literally) to apportion bestow share or (figuratively) to disunite differ: - deal be difference between distribute divide give part.
G3308μέριμναmerimna

mer'-im-nah

From G3307 (through the idea of distraction); solicitude: - care.
G3309μεριμνάωmerimnaō

mer-im-nah'-o

From G3308; to be anxious about: - (be have) care (-ful) take thought.
G3310μερίςmeris

mer-ece'

Feminine of G3313; a portion that is province6
share or (abstractly) participation: - part (X -akers).
G3311μερισμόςmerismos

mer-is-mos'

From G3307; a separation or distribution: - dividing asunder gift.
G3312μεριστήςmeristēs

mer-is-tace'

From G3307; an apportioner (administrator): - divider.
G3313μέροςmeros

mer'-os

From an obsolete but more primary form of μείρομαι meiromai (to get as a section or allotment); a division or share (literally or figuratively in a wide application): - behalf coast course craft particular (+ -ly) part (+ -ly) piece portion respect side some sort (-what).
G3314μεσημβρίαmesēmbria

mes-ame-bree'-ah

From G3319 and G2250; midday; by implication the south: - noon south.
G3315μεσιτεύωmesiteuō

mes-it-yoo'-o

From G3316; to interpose (as arbiter) that is (by implication) to ratify (as surety): - confirm.
G3316μεσίτηςmesitēs

mes-ee'-tace

From G3319; a go between that is (simply) an internunciator or (by implication) a reconciler (intercessor): - mediator.
G3317μεσονύκτιονmesonuktion

mes-on-ook'-tee-on

Neuter of a compound of G3319 and G3571; midnight (especially as a watch): - midnight.
G3318ΜεσοποταμίαMesopotamia

mes-op-ot-am-ee'-ah

From G3319 and G4215; Mesopotamia (as lying between the Euphrates and the Tigris; compare [H763]) a region of Asia: - Mesopotamia.
G3319μέσοςmesos

mes'-os

From G3326; middle (as adjective or [neuter] noun): - among X before them between + forth mid [-day -night] midst way.
G3320μεσότοιχονmesotoichon

mes-ot'-oy-khon

From G3319 and G5109; a partition (figuratively): - middle wall.
G3321μεσουράνημαmesouranēma

mes-oo-ran'-ay-mah

From a presumed compound of G3319 and G3772; mid-sky: - midst of heaven.
G3322μεσόωmesoō

mes-o'-o

From G3319; to form the middle that is (in point of time) to be half way over: - be about the midst.
G3323ΜεσσίαςMessias

mes-see'-as

Of Hebrew origin [H4899]; the Messias (that is Mashiach) or Christ: - Messias.
G3324μεστόςmestos

mes-tos'

Of uncertain derivative;
replete (literally or figuratively): - full.
G3325μεστόωmestoō

mes-to'-o

From G3324; to replenish that is (by implication) to intoxicate: - fill.
G3326μετάmeta

met-ah'

A primary preposition (often used adverbially); properly denoting accompaniment; amid (local or causal); modified variously according to the case (genitive case association or accusative case succession) with which it is joined; occupying an intermediate position between G575 or G1537 and G1519 or G4314; less intimate than G1722 and less close than G4862): - after (-ward)6X that he again against among X and + follow hence hereafter in of (up-) on + our X and setting since (un-) to + together when with (+ -out). Often used in composition in substantially the same relations of participation or proximity and transfer or sequence.
G3327μεταβαίνωmetabainō

met-ab-ah'ee-no

From G3326 and the base of G939; to change place: - depart go pass remove.
G3328μεταβάλλωmetaballō

met-ab-al'-lo

From G3326 and G906; to throw over that is (middle voice figuratively) to turn about in opinion: - change mind.
G3329μετάγωmetagō

met-ag'-o

From G3326 and G71; to lead over that is transfer (direct): - turn about.
G3330μεταδίδωμιmetadidōmi

met-ad-id'-o-mee

From G3326 and G1325; to give over that is share: - give impart.
G3331μετάθεσιςmetathesis

met-ath'-es-is

From G3346; transposition that is transferral (to heaven) disestablishment (of a law): - change removing translation.
G3332μεταίρωmetairō

met-ah'ee-ro

From G3326 and G142; to betake oneself that is remove (locally): - depart.
G3333μετακαλέωmetakaleō

met-ak-al-eh'-o

From G3326 and G2564; to call elsewhere that is summon: - call (for hither).
G3334μετακινέωmetakineō

met-ak-ee-nah'-o

From G3326 and G2795; to stir to a place elsewhere that is remove (figuratively): - move away.
G3335μεταλαμβάνωmetalambanō

met-al-am-ban'-o

From G3326 and G2983; to participate; generally to accept (and use): - eat have be partaker receive take.
G3336μετάληψιςmetalēpsis

met-al'-ape-sis

From G3335; participation: - taking.
G3337μεταλλάσσωmetallassō

met-al-las'-so

From G3326 and G236; to exchange: - change.
G3338μεταμέλλομαιmetamellomai

met-am-el'-lom-ahee

From G3326 and the middle of G3199; to care afterwards that is regret: - repent (self).
G3339μεταμορφόωmetamorphoō

met-am-or-fo'-o

From G3326 and G3445; to transform (literally or figuratively metamorphose): - change transfigure transform.
G3340μετανοέωmetanoeō

met-an-o-eh'-o

From G3326 and G3539; to think differently or afterwards that is reconsider (morally to feel compunction): - repent.
G3341μετάνοιαmetanoia

met-an'-oy-ah

From G3340; (subjectively) compunction (for guilt including reformation); by implication reversal (of [another´ s] decision): - repentance.
G3342μεταξύmetaxu

met-ax-oo'

From G3326 and a form of G4862; betwixt (of place or person); (of time) as adjective intervening or (by implication) adjoining: - between mean while next.
G3343μεταπέμπωmetapempō

met-ap-emp'-o

From G3326 and G3992; to send from elsewhere that is (middle voice) to summon or invite: - call (send) for.
G3344μεταστρέφωmetastrephō

met-as-tref'-o

From G3326 and G4762; to turn across that is transmute or (figuratively) corrupt: - pervert turn.
G3345μετασχηματίζωmetaschēmatizō

met-askh-ay-mat-id'-zo

From G3326 and a derivative of G4976; to transfigure or disguise; figuratively to apply (by accommodation): - transfer transform (self).
G3346μετατίθημιmetatithēmi

met-at-ith'-ay-mee

From G3326 and G5087; to transfer that is (literally) transport (by implication) exchange (reflexively) change sides or (figuratively) pervert: - carry over change remove translate turn.
G3347μετέπειταmetepeita

met-ep'-i-tah

From G3326 and G1899; thereafter: - afterward.
G3348μετέχωmetechō

met-ekh'-o

From G3326 and G2192; to share or participate; by implication belong to eat (or drink): - be partaker pertain take part use.
G3349μετεωρίζωmeteōrizō

met-eh-o-rid'-zo

From a compound of G3326 and a collateral form of G142 or perhaps rather of G109 (compare meteor); to raise in mid-air that is (figuratively) suspend (passively fluctuate or be anxious): - be of doubtful mind.
G3350μετοικεσίαmetoikesia

met-oy-kes-ee'-ah

From a derivative of a compound of G3326 and G3624; a change of abode that is (specifically) expatriation: - X brought carried (-ying) away (in-) to.
G3351μετοικίζωmetoikizō

met-oy-kid'-zo

From the same as G3350; to transfer as a settler or captive that is colonize or exile: - carry away remove into.
G3352μετοχήmetochē

met-okh-ay'

From G3348; participation that is intercourse: - fellowship.
G3353μέτοχοςmetochos

met'-okh-os

From G3348; participant that is (as noun) a sharer; by implication an associate: - fellow partaker partner.
G3354μετρέωmetreō

met-reh'-o

From G3358; to measure (that is ascertain in size by a fixed standard); by implication to admeasure (that is allot by rule); figuratively to estimate: - measure mete.
G3355μετρητήςmetrētēs

met-ray-tace'

From G3354; a measurer that is (specifically) a certain standard measure of capacity for liquids: - firkin.
G3356μετριοπαθέωmetriopatheō

met-ree-op-ath-eh'-o

From a compound of the base of G3357 and G3806; to be moderate in passion that is gentle (to treat indulgently): - have compassion.
G3357μετρίωςmetriōs

met-ree'-oce

Adverb from a derivative of G3358; moderately that is slightly: - a little.
G3358μέτρονmetron

met'-ron

An apparently primary word; a measure (metre) literally or figuratively; by implication a limited portion (degree): - measure.
G3359μέτοπονmetopon

met'-o-pon

From G3326 and ὤψ
ōps (the face); the forehead (as opposite the countenance): - forehead.
G3360μέχρι μεχρίςmechri mechris

mekh'-ree mekh-ris'

From G3372; as far as that is up to a certain point (as preposition of extent [denoting the terminus whereas G891 refers especially to the space of time or place intervening] or conjugation): - till (un-) to until.
G3361μή

may

A primary particle of qualified negation (whereas G3756 expresses an absolute denial); (adverbially) not (conjugationally) lest; also (as interrogitive implying a negative answer [whereas G3756 expects an affirmative one]); whether: - any but (that) X forbear + God forbid + lack lest neither never no (X wise in) none nor [can-] not nothing that not un [-taken] without. Often used in compounds in substantially the same relations. See also G3362 G3363 G3364 G3372 G3373 G3375 G3378.
G3362ἐὰν μήean mē

eh-an' may

That is G1437 and G3361; if not that is unless: - X before but except if no (if + whosoever) not.
G3363ἵνα μήhina mē

hin'-ah may

That is G2443 and G3361; in order (or so) that not: - albeit not lest that no (-t [-thing]).
G3364οὐ μήou mē

oo may

That is G3756 and G3361; a double negative strengthening the denial;
not at all: - any more at all by any (no) means neither never no (at all) in no case (wise) nor ever not (at all in any wise). Compare G3378.
G3365μηδαμῶςmēdamōs

may-dam-oce'

Adverb from a compound of G3361 and ἀμός amos (somebody);
by no means: - not so.
G3366μηδέmēde

may-deh'

From G3361 and G1161; but not not even; in a continued negation nor: - neither nor (yet) (no) not (once so much as).
G3367μηδείς μηδεμία μηδένmēdeis mēdemia mēden

may-dice' may -dem-ee'-ah may-den'

The masculine feminine irregular (second form) and neuter (third form) from G3361 and G1520; not even one (man woman thing): - any (man thing) no (man) none not (at all any man a whit) nothing + without delay.
G3368μηδέποτεmēdepote

may-dep'-ot-eh

From G3366 and G4218; not even ever: - never.
G3369μηδέπωmēdepō

may-dep'-o

From G3366 and G4452; not even yet: - not yet.
G3370ΜῆδοςMēdos

may'-dos

Of foreign origin (compare [H4074]); a Median or inhabitant of Media: - Mede.
G3371μηκέτιmēketi

may-ket'-ee

From G3361 and G2089; no further: - any longer (not) henceforth hereafter no henceforward (longer more soon) not any more.
G3372μῆκοςmēkos

may'-kos

Probably akin to G3173; length (literally or figuratively): - length.
G3373μηκύνωmēkunō

may-koo'-no

From G3372; to lengthen that is (middle voice) to enlarge: - grow up.
G3374μηλωτήmēlōtē

may-lo-tay'

From μῆλον mēlon (a sheep); a sheep skin: - sheepskin.
G3375μήνmēn

mane

A stronger form of G3303; a particle of affirmation (only with G2229); assuredly: - + surely.
G3376μήνmēn

mane

A primary word; a month: - month.
G3377μηνύωmēnuō

may-noo'-o

Probably from the same base as G3145 and G3415 (that is μάω maō [to strive]); to disclose (through the idea of mental effort and thus calling to mind) that is report6
declare intimate: - shew tell.
G3378μὴ οὐκmē ouk

may ook

That is G3361 and G3756; as interrogitive and negative is it not that? : - neither (followed by no) + never not. Compare G3364.
G3379μήποτε μή ποτεmēpote mē pote

may'-pot-eh may pot'-eh

From G3361 and G4218; not ever; also if (or lest) ever (or perhaps): - if peradventure lest (at any time haply) not at all whether or not.
G3380μήπωmēpō

may'-po

From G3361 and G4452; not yet: - not yet.
G3381μήπως μή πωςmēpōs mē pōs

may'-poce may poce

From G3361 and G4458; lest somehow: - lest (by any means by some means haply perhaps).
G3382μηρόςmēros

may-ros'

Perhaps a primary word; a thigh: - thigh.
G3383μήτεmēte

may'-teh

From G3361 and G5037; not too that is (in continued negation) neither or nor; also not even: - neither (n-) or so much as.
G3384μήτηρmētēr

may'-tare

Apparently a primary word; a mother (literally or figuratively immediate or remote): - mother.
G3385μήτιmēti

may'-tee

From G3361 and the neuter of G5100; whether at all: - not [the particle usually not expressed except by the form of the question].
G3386μήτιγεmētige

may'-tig-eh

From G3385 and G1065; not at all then that is not to say (the rather still): - how much more.
G3387μήτις μή τιςmētis mē tis

may'-tis may tis

From G3361 and G5100; whether any: - any [sometimes unexpressed except by the simple interrogative form of the sentence].
G3388μήτραmētra

may'-trah

From G3384; the matrix: - womb.
G3389μητραλῴαςmētralōas

may-tral-o'-as

From G3384 and the base of G257; a mother thresher that is matricide: - murderer of mothers.
G3390μητρόπολιςmētropolis

may-trop'-ol-is

From G3384 and G4172; a mother city that is metropolis: - chiefest city.
G3391μίαmia

mee'-ah

Irregular feminine of G1520; one or first: - a (certain) + agree first one X other.
G3392μιαίνωmiainō

me-ah'ee-no

Perhaps a primary verb; to sully or taint that is contaminate (ceremonially or morally): - defile.
G3393μίασμαmiasma

mee'-as-mah

From G3392 (miasma); (morally) foulness (properly the effect): - pollution.
G3394μιασμόςmiasmos

mee-as-mos'

From G3392; (morally) contamination (properly the act): - uncleanness.
G3395μίγμαmigma

mig'-mah

From G3396; a compound: - mixture.
G3396μίγνυμιmignumi

mig'-noo-mee

A primary verb; to mix: - mingle.
G3397μικρόνmikron

mik-ron'

Masculine or neuter singular of G3398 (as noun); a small space of time or degree: - a (little) (while).
G3398μικρός μικρότεροςmikros mikroteros

mik-ros' mik-rot'-er-os

Apparently a primary word including the comparative (second form);
small (in size quantity number or (figuratively) dignity): - least less little small.
G3399ΜίλητοςMilētos

mil'-ay-tos

Of uncertain origin;
Miletus a city of Asia Minor: - Miletus.
G3400μίλιονmilion

mil'-ee-on

Of Latin origin; a thousand paces that is a mile: - mile.
